Tired of stumbling through the choppy world of trading? Want to refi ne your skills and maximize your potential for success? Look no further than RankMyTrade.com, your one-stop solution for taking your trading https://www.rankmytrade.com/markets/incy
Boost Your Trading: RankMyTrade.com
Internet 52 days ago nanniegtoc524381Web Directory Categories
Web Directory Search
New Site Listings